Package: xmail
Severity: serious
The last upstream release in was 2010, that's also when the last
maintainer upload occured. It has longstanding RC bugs and already
missed jessie. popcon is marginal and we have many good mail servers
in Debian as alternatives.

First, the reason you're having an s3ql_metadata_bak_0 object right
after the upgrade is that the upgrade itself backups up the metadata
*after* having added the _pre21 suffix to the existing backups.
